Aloisio

Meaning

Italian form of ALOYSIUS.

Aloisio Galea

Aloisio Galea (1851–1905) was a Maltese theologian and minor philosopher.

Aloisio Gardellini

Aloisio Gardellini (August 4, 1759 in Rome – October 8, 1829) was an Italian editor and compiler of religious documents.
